The Staffing and Labor Economics Facing Austin Facilities

Labor remains the single largest cost driver for janitorial operators in Central Texas. As Austin continues to experience rapid growth, the competition for reliable, high-quality staff has intensified, leading to significant wage pressure. According to recent industry reports, labor costs in the facilities services sector have risen by 15-20% over the last three years, driven by a tightening local talent market and the high cost of living. For a national operator like Pjs, this necessitates a shift away from manual, labor-intensive management toward automated workforce optimization. By leveraging AI to reduce administrative overhead and improve scheduling accuracy, firms can better manage wage inflation while maintaining the high service standards that Class A and medical clients demand. Addressing these labor economics is no longer just an operational goal; it is a fundamental requirement for maintaining profitability in a high-growth, high-cost environment.

Pjs at a glance

What we know about Pjs

What they do

PJS of Texas is a locally-owned commercial janitorial company offering the highest quality daily porter and nightly in-suite cleaning services to multi-tenant Class A offices, medical facilities, tech headquarters/facilities, churches, and industrial properties in Central Texas. Since 1986, our commitment has been to deliver a level of service that exceeds client expectations. Our incredible team has helped us grow to become one of the largest cleaning companies in Texas.

Autonomous Workforce Scheduling and Shift Optimization

Managing a distributed workforce across diverse Austin-area properties creates immense complexity in payroll and compliance. For a company of this scale, manual scheduling leads to overtime leakage and coverage gaps. AI agents can synthesize real-time site requirements, employee availability, and labor laws to automate shift assignments. This reduces administrative burden while ensuring that high-security sites, such as medical facilities, maintain consistent staffing levels without reliance on manual intervention, directly impacting the bottom line through reduced overtime costs and improved labor utilization.

The agent integrates with existing HR systems and site-specific service level agreements (SLAs). It continuously monitors site occupancy data and employee clock-ins, dynamically re-routing staff based on real-time needs. When an absence occurs, the agent automatically identifies qualified, nearby personnel, verifies their certification status for the specific site, and pushes shift notifications. It handles the complex logic of labor laws and union requirements, ensuring all scheduling remains compliant while optimizing for travel distance and wage efficiency.

Automated Customer Communication and Service Ticketing

Prompt resolution of client requests is the hallmark of a premier janitorial firm. However, managing high volumes of emails and calls from facility managers is resource-intensive. AI agents can act as a front-line interface, categorizing requests, prioritizing urgent issues, and automating routine responses. This ensures that client concerns are addressed immediately, improving satisfaction scores and retention rates. By offloading this work, Pjs can focus its human staff on high-value account management and complex problem-solving, rather than repetitive administrative triage.

The agent monitors incoming communications across email, web portals, and messaging apps. It uses natural language processing to understand the intent and urgency of each request. For routine issues, such as a request for extra cleaning or supply replenishment, the agent automatically creates a work order, assigns it to the appropriate porter, and confirms receipt with the client. It only escalates complex or sensitive issues to a human manager, providing them with a summary of the context and recommended actions for a swift resolution.
